    Miles Says He's Staying On Bayou


    * So now the BCS and the national championship matchup has been turned upside down once again. With the loss by #1 Missouri to Oklahoma and #2 West Virginia losing to Pitt,it looks as if Ohio State will be in the BCS national championship bowl. The question is who will be their opponent? Will it be USC, LSU, or Georgia?

    * Les Miles says that he is staying at LSU. He denied an ESPN report that had him going to Michigan. Of course, we do have the precedent of Nic "The Liar " Saban saying that he was not going to Bama.

    * Prior to his defeat of West Virginia, Pitt head coach Dave Wannstedt was given a three-year contract extension. This despite the fact he had not produced a winning record in three seasons in a program that went to bowl games five consecutive years before he arrived.
